WebJun 3, 2024 · When you enter the 1099-INT in TurboTax, check the box below box 1 that says "My form has info in more than just box 1." Then all the other boxes will appear on the screen, including box 2 for the early withdrawal penalty. When you enter it there, TurboTax will put the deduction on your tax return.

Editorial Note: Credit Karma receives compensation from third … WebMar 30, 2024 · The IRS generally requires automatic withholding of 20% of a 401(k) early withdrawal for taxes. So if you withdraw $10,000 from your 401(k) at age 40, you may get only about $8,000. WebTo enter information for Form 5329 in the tax program, from the Main Menu of the tax return (Form 1040) select: Income Menu. IRA/Pension Distributions (1099R, RRB-1099-R, 8930) New or double-click the entry you wish to Edit. If the entry has a Distribution Code of "1", "J" or "S" the Form 1099-R is Subject to Form 5329 Penalty.
